TomTom unveils XL 340S Live GPS unit with connected services |
GPS units have evolved from devices that were mostly of help on long road trips to items that commuters can use on the route that they drive each day as a way to get out of traffic. TomTom announced a new GPS device today with connected services via AT&T.
The device is called the TomTom XL 340S Live and has AT&T 3G connectivity built-in. The AT&T connectivity allows the GPS unit to perform local search for gas stations, restaurants and more. Connectivity also allows the GPS device to get real-time traffic info.
Features of the 340S Live include optimal routing, Live Services, Fuel Price Service, and Local Weather forecasts. The GPS device has maps of the US, Canada, and Mexico pre-installed. The GPS device will sell for $299.95 and include three months of AT&T service.
